Very relaxing and very comfortable historic pub, which was number 4 on our 10-pub crawl around Old Stevenage. Just three real ales on offer - I had the Rocking Rudolph which was well-kept. The menu was more expensive than the Drapers Arms down the road, but the food looked better quality. You could bring your mum or your family here, and they would be fine. A greater range of beers would be preferred, especially as one of them was GK IPA.
